NRG heavy duty fiberglass SuperFlights™ , pultruded with an isophthalic polyester resin, are the lightweight corrosion resistant choice over old-fashioned, buoyant wood flights. Reinforced transversely and laterally with unidirectional glass roving and a continuous fiberglass strand mat, it is its high Modulus of Elasticity which gives the SuperFlight the least amount of deflection of any c-channel or L-shaped fiberglass flight on the market today!
 
Unlike flange ended profile flights that retain sludge, NRG's open ended c-channel SuperFlights do not recirculate solids into the effluent. NRG's SuperFlights have an integral scraping lip for optimizing tank scraping, and can be drilled and notched in our factory for ease of assembly with NRG's polypropylene filler blocks, UHMW-PE wear shoes, and F22 attachment paddles. NRG SuperFlights can be retrofitted to replace redwood flights or existing fiberglass c-channel, sigma-shaped, or l-shaped designs.
